In this … WebLESSON 28. Torque measurement on rotating shaft. Torque, or moment, may be measured by observing the angular deformation of a bar or hollow cylinder, as shown in Fig.. The moment is given by. Either the deflection or the strain measurement may be taken as an indication of the applied moment.

In most dynamometers, the force is applied to some sort of spring ... fear of using the toiletWeb1.2 A dynamometer shaft is 25 mm in diameter and 500 mm long. A torsional deflection of 3° is noted when operating under load at 1 500 r/min. Given that G = 80 GPa, determine (a) the power transmitted; and (b) the maximum shear stress in the shaft. ... when operating at 120 r/min and with a stress due only to torsion of 55 MPa.
